Rolling Thunder .50 Cal Habano Robusto Cigar Review – This 5×52 stick features a dark brown softly packed wrapper with an oily satin feel, small veins, tight invisible seams, double cap and a pungent sweet tobacco aroma.  First light reveals a loose draw with plentiful rich thick medium-full bodied smoke output showing flavors of a creamy earthy cedar and pepper with a long potent finish. The first third continues the same performance with a razor sharp burn but short ash.  Flavors remain the same.  The 1/2 way point comes at 25 minutes with a fairly fast burn but excellent burn and still pushing near full bright flavors.  There is a mild-medium strength sneaking in, amping everything up a notch.  Ending at 45 minutes the last third ramps up the strength even more almost matching the big body.
